Output 8ce88259d5155b22f7bdf1bec0dbe646d6ea7c036afee3d3ff1a14cacb164b71:0

value
989553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75c2ec64fc1e2efd749161373ad6ac6641ff82e6 OP_EQUAL
address
3CRgVWCfVUEXJYTPUVje7dscoB4tShQWeE
transaction
8ce88259d5155b22f7bdf1bec0dbe646d6ea7c036afee3d3ff1a14cacb164b71
spent
true